A student is gathering data on the driving experiences of other college students. One of the variables measured is the type of car the student drives. These data are coded using the following method: 1 = subcompact, 2 = compact, 3 = standard size, 4 = full size, 5 = premium, 6 = mini van, 7 = SUV, and 8 = truck.The student plans to see if there is a relationship between the number of speeding tickets a student gets in a year and the type of vehicle he or she drives. Identify the response variable in this study.
